EDT Versace Versense is available in amounts of 30, 50 and 100ml (1, 1.7 and 3 oz) edt. It starts out as a clean and fresh citrus with the lily softening the edges. Its composition opens with fruit of the Mediterranean: bergamot and green mandarin, and wraps you with freshness and luminous, optimistic accords with irresistible fig zests.
